Overdraft Protection Credit Line
Apply for this service, and if approved, you will
be granted a Line-of-Credit loan that can be used to cover
your overdrafts.
How Does the Overdraft Protection Credit
Line Work?
If your checking account becomes overdrawn, we will automatically
pay up to the amount of your predetermined credit limit. The
funds will be transferred from your credit line in increments
of $50.00 to cover your overdraft.
How Do I Repay the Credit Line?
The payment due date on your account will be 15 days after
your checking account and overdraft line of credit statement
date. This payment will be automatically deducted from your
checking account on your due date. You may make additional
payments on this account at anytime without a repayment penalty.
Is There a Fee for This Service?
Yes, there is an annual fee of $25.00 for personal accounts
and $50.00 for business accounts, which will be charged to
your checking account automatically each year.
In addition, you will be charged interest on the amount of
money borrowed through your credit line. Current interest
rates will be provided at the time you apply for the Overdraft
Protection Credit Line.
If you happen to exceed your Overdraft Protection Credit
Line limit, your checking account will be considered overdrawn
and may result in items being returned to the payee. You will
also be charged our normal nonsufficient funds fee of $30.00
for each item.
How Do I Sign Up for This Service?
You must first complete a credit application and be approved
for this service since the Overdraft Protection Credit Line
is a loan. Once approved, a credit line note will be prepared
and will require the signature of all owners on the account.
Once signed and implemented, you will have ongoing access
to your credit line.
Are There Any Other Requirements or
Limits?
To qualify for an Overdraft Protection Credit Line to be
tied to your checking account, you must meet our normal credit
standards as you are applying for a loan.
